SwyxIt Skin editor/aanpassen van de softwareclient (4)

In vervolg op de serie Skin editor/aanpassen nu deel 4:

Op de onlangs gehouden “bijspijker” cursus voor SwyxWare 2011 werd duidelijk dat bestaande Skins met de veranderende “rich presence” uiteraard ook onder handen genomen moeten worden. Eigenlijk een goede aanleiding voor mij om me ook weer eens bij de standaarden te voegen en over te stappen naar de nieuwe Swyx ProPack skins met WebXT. WebXT, want de integratie met webapps zoals Google maps willen we natuurlijk niet missen. Het standaard beschikbare oppervlak is in deze skins echter veel kleiner dan mijn vorige skin. Bovendien zou het dan stukken beter zijn als we alleen die informatie zien die ter zake doende is. Op de bijspijker cursus kwam al snel reactie terug dat daar nog eens naar gekeken moest worden. Afijn, hobbytijd dus:

Swyx pro pack webXT met google maps

Wil jij dit ook in jouw Swyx?

De makkelijkste oplossing:

  1. Neem contact op met WSteenbergen[at]Adfocom.nl en vraag ons het voor je te doen.

De doe-het-zelf oplossing:

  1. Gebruik een door Swyx aangeleverde skin met WebXT of bewerk er één en definieer een WebXT blok ergens in je skin.
  2. Kies in het menu: Bestand, Skin, bewerken (als deze “grayed out” is moet je de “rechten om skin te bewerken” vragen aan je Swyxbeheerder)
  3. Zorg er voor dat een server webservices actief heeft en plaats daar de volgende code in een bestand (open notepad, kopieer en plak en sla het op als swyxoholicgooglemaps400280.html):
    <html>
    <SCRIPT LANGUAGE=”javascript”>
    /* Heb je mijn site al gespot: http://www.swyxoholic.nl */
    /* Wilco Steenbergen – WSteenbergen@adfocom.nl – +31-88-2336202 */
    var telefoonnummer = location.href.substring((location.href.indexOf(‘?’)+1), location.href.length);
    window.location.href = “http://maps.google.nl/maps?hl=nl&amp;q=”+telefoonnummer+”&amp;ie=UTF8&amp;t=h&amp;ll=55.178869,7.03125&amp;spn=8.791826,18.676758&amp;z=5&amp;ecpose=55.17886871,7.03125068,1018749.55,0,0,0&amp;iwloc=A&amp;output=embed
    </script>
    </html>
  4. Klik op het WebXT blok en kies tabblad “SwyxIt! Web Extension” en vul bij de gebeurtenissen Inkomend gesprek en Uitgaand gesprek de volgende URL in:
    http://[mijneigenserver]/swyxoholicgooglemaps400280.html/?%SelLinePeernumberPublicFormat%

Succes, lukt het niet? Ga dan voor de makkelijkste oplossing.

2 antwoorden
  1. herbert
    herbert zegt:

    Wilco, kun je in het URL veld (tabblad SwyxIt! Web Extensions) niet een URL plaatsen van een site en aangeven dat deze geopend moet worden in een externe browser? En hoe kom ik er achter welke Swyxit variabele ik daar kan gebruiken om die betreffende URL te voorzien van dat telefoonnummer?

    Beantwoorden

Plaats een Reactie

Meepraten?
Draag gerust bij!

Geef een reactie

Het e-mailadres wordt niet gepubliceerd. Verplichte velden zijn gemarkeerd met *